Transaction 22606118a52485b0755efe41a98796fd4ab2fcda460b4517825c00992ed2e390
1 Input
1 Output
-
22606118a52485b0755efe41a98796fd4ab2fcda460b4517825c00992ed2e390:0
- value
- 869421
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81a360774c47059109551e1092eb2a78e28527d4 OP_EQUAL
- address
- 3DWUoukiKtcaiyx2mhZDoQGzFJSEYYqWQQ